The Evolution of Digital Payments

Digital payments have evolved from basic card transactions to intelligent, real-time systems powered by data and automation. This transformation has redefined consumer expectations, demanding speed, security, and seamless user experiences.

Traditional Payment Systems

Legacy systems like cash, checks, and credit/debit cards dominated for decades. However, they suffer from high transaction fees, slow processing times, and limited accessibility—especially for cross-border transfers. These inefficiencies created a gap that modern technologies are now filling.

Rise of Digital Wallets and Contactless Payments

The proliferation of smartphones and internet connectivity gave birth to mobile wallets like Apple Pay and Google Wallet. Contactless payments surged in popularity post-pandemic, offering convenience and hygiene. These platforms streamlined e-commerce transactions and improved customer satisfaction—but still rely on centralized financial institutions.

The Emergence of Cryptocurrencies

Cryptocurrency, starting with Bitcoin, introduced a decentralized alternative to traditional finance. Built on blockchain technology, it enables peer-to-peer transactions without intermediaries like banks. This innovation brought transparency, immutability, and borderless transfer capabilities to digital payments.

Blockchain ensures every transaction is recorded on a distributed ledger, making fraud and tampering nearly impossible. As a result, cryptocurrency payment gateways are gaining traction among merchants and consumers seeking greater control over their finances.

Blockchain and Cryptocurrency: A Foundation for Trust

Blockchain serves as the backbone of cryptocurrencies, providing a secure, transparent, and decentralized infrastructure. Unlike traditional banking ledgers controlled by single entities, blockchain distributes data across a network of nodes, eliminating single points of failure.

This decentralization reduces reliance on intermediaries, cutting costs and speeding up settlement times. For example, international wire transfers that once took days can now be completed in minutes using stablecoins or other crypto assets.

Moreover, blockchain’s immutable nature ensures that once a transaction is recorded, it cannot be altered—boosting trust in financial systems.

Smart Contracts and Automation: The Future of Payments

Smart contracts are self-executing agreements coded on blockchains. They automatically trigger actions when predefined conditions are met—such as releasing funds upon delivery confirmation.

By integrating AI, smart contracts become even more powerful. AI can verify external data (like shipping statuses or credit scores) and dynamically adjust contract terms based on real-time market conditions.

Financial Inclusion Through NextGen FinTech

One of the most impactful benefits of AI and cryptocurrency is their potential to promote financial inclusion.

Over 1.7 billion adults remain unbanked globally. AI helps bridge this gap by assessing creditworthiness using non-traditional data—such as mobile usage or social activity—allowing lenders to serve previously excluded populations.

Meanwhile, cryptocurrencies enable anyone with internet access to store value, send money, and participate in the global economy—without needing a bank account.

Microtransactions and P2P transfers powered by blockchain lower barriers to entry, fostering economic empowerment in underserved regions.

Case Studies: Real-World Impact

Case Study 1: Square

Square integrates AI to analyze customer behavior and offer personalized financial insights while using blockchain principles to ensure secure transactions. Its affordable hardware allows small businesses to accept digital payments easily, boosting adoption across underserved markets.

Case Study 2: Finastra

Finastra uses AI to automate payment workflows and detect fraud patterns. Blockchain integration enhances settlement speed and auditability—making cross-border payments faster and more secure.

Case Study 3: JPMorgan Chase Onyx (now Kinexys)

Kinexys leverages blockchain for real-time, multicurrency payments around the clock. Its programmable payment system supports automated settlements based on smart contract logic—revolutionizing institutional finance.

Frequently Asked Questions

How does AI improve digital payments?
AI enhances digital payments through real-time fraud detection, predictive analytics, and personalized user experiences. Machine learning models analyze transaction patterns to identify suspicious activity and optimize payment routing.

What role does AI play in cryptocurrency transactions?
AI analyzes market trends, predicts price movements, automates trading strategies, and strengthens security in crypto networks. It also improves wallet recommendations and exchange rate optimization for users.

Can AI and cryptocurrency replace traditional banking?
While full replacement is unlikely soon, AI and crypto are redefining banking by offering faster, cheaper, and more accessible alternatives—especially in cross-border payments and financial inclusion.

Are smart contracts secure when combined with AI?
Yes. When properly audited, AI-enhanced smart contracts can be highly secure. AI adds dynamic verification capabilities while blockchain ensures immutability and transparency.

How do these technologies support financial inclusion?
AI enables alternative credit scoring for unbanked individuals, while cryptocurrencies allow anyone with internet access to manage assets securely—bypassing traditional banking infrastructure.

What are the risks involved?
Challenges include regulatory uncertainty, volatility in crypto markets, data privacy concerns with AI, and technical complexity. However, ongoing innovation continues to mitigate these risks.
